Magnons and phonons inNd2CuO4

Abstract
Antiferromagnetic magnons Nd2 CuO4, which is the mother material of the electron superconductor (Nd1x Cex )2 CuO4y, are observed by Raman scattering. The effective exchange integral estimated from the two-magnon peak energy is 1070 cm1, which is unexpectedly large in spite of the large Cu-Cu atomic distance compared with those in other superconducting oxides. Lattice vibrations are also investigated. A large two-phonon peak due to the intralayer breathing mode is observed at 1178 cm1. .AE
